Key Features to Look For
When exploring a Naugaon Farmhouse, keep an eye out for these specific features:
- Gated Community: Ensure the project has a boundary wall and 24-hour manned entry points.
- Water & Power: Confirm the availability of dedicated electricity lines and sustainable water sources.
- Clubhouse Facilities: Many Naugaon Farms offer shared amenities like swimming pools, gyms, and walking tracks, which add to the resale value.
- Soil Quality: Since you are buying a “farm,” ensure the land is fertile if you plan on hobby farming.
